Z Score
A raw score that is adjusted for the mean and standard deviation of the distribution from which the raw score comes.
Population Average
The sum of all values in a population divided by the number of values in that population, also known as the mean.
Standard Error
The standard deviation of the sampling distribution of a statistic, often used to estimate the accuracy of a sample mean.
Population Standard Deviation
A measure of the dispersion or variability within a full population, indicating how much individual points differ from the population mean.
